عنوان انگلیسی مقاله ISI
Stress analysis in specimens made of multi-layer polymer/composite used for hydrogen storage application: Comparison with experimental results

چکیده انگلیسی
In this study, a technological specimen representative of hydrogen type IV high-pressure storage vessel is studied. A three-dimensional finite element model is used to compute stress fields. Because of orthotropic behaviour, post-processing script is developed to compute three-dimensional Tsai-Wu criterion and is entered in the model to determine failure of specimens. Spatial distribution of stress and Tsai-Wu criterion fields are compared with experimental observations of damage in three specimens with different stacking sequences of composite part. A model to predict the different ultimate tensile stresses is proposed.
